Ingredient:
700 g small leeks
3 small eggs or 2 extra large egg, beaten
200 g fresh goats cheese
100 ml natural yogurt
1 cup grated Parmesan cheese
1 cup fresh breadcrumbs
Salt and freshly ground black pepper
Method:
Preheat the oven and butter a shallow ovenproof dish. Trim the leeks, cut a slit from top to bottom rinse well under cold water.
Place the leeks in a pan of water, bring to the boil and simmer gently for 8 minutes until just tender. Remove and drain well using a slotted spoon, and arrange in the prepared dish.
Beat the eggs with the goats cheese, yogurt and half the Parmesan cheese, and season well with salt and pepper.
Pour the cheese and yogurt mixture over the leeks. Mix the breadcrumbs and remaining Parmesan cheese together and sprinkle over the sauce. Bake in the oven for 40 minutes until the top is crisp and golden brown.
